Description

Shawl worn by women on ceremonial occasions. Burgundy foundation with metallic gold supplementary weft. At each end a broad horizontal band of "bamboo sprout" (pukuak rebung) and "tree of life" (pukuak jagung) motifs, followed by a band of "ceremonial plate" (sajamba makan) bordered by narrow strips of "baby duck" (itiak pulang patang). In center field the "beautiful girl" (cantik manis) motif. In the vertical borders "interwoven rattan" (kaluak laka), "fishes on fish hook" (atua bada), and "wicker work" (anyaman). Narrow (.8 cm.) green band at one end.
